What is an emergency generator?

An emergency generator is a backup power source used to provide electricity during power outages, ensuring critical systems remain operational. Jobs involving emergency generators often require knowledge of electrical systems, troubleshooting skills, and safety protocols to maintain and operate these generators effectively.

Are emergency generator technicians in demand?

Emergency generator technicians are in demand due to the need for reliable backup power in various industries, including healthcare, data centers, and manufacturing. The job requires technical skills, knowledge of electrical systems, and often certification, with employment opportunities expected to grow as infrastructure resilience becomes a priority.

Responsibilities
Primary Responsibilities for Power Generator Mechanic
  • Diagnoses and repair marine diesel engines and power generators
  • Perform preventative maintenance and inspections
  • Troubleshoot mechanical and electrical systems
  • Complete repairs and document service work
  • Deliver reliable service to keep equipment running strong
  • Performing preventative and corrective maintenance of standby generator systems 5 KW through 3200 KW
  • Following proper procedures for load bank testing
  • Knowledge of automatic transfer switches and control logic
  • Troubleshooting and diagnosing emergency repair procedures of AC/DC controls
  • Troubleshooting and diagnosing gas and diesel industrial engines
  • Reading and understanding wiring diagrams and schematics
  • Providing excellent customer service to internal and external customers
  • Working independently with minimal daily supervision
  • Working in a safe manner at all times

Required Experience and Skills for Power Generator Mechanic:
  • Minimum three years of experience in the back-up generator industry or a transferable industry
  • High School Education
  • CAT, Cummins, Kohler, Detroit experienced is a huge plus
  • Ability to read, write and communicate in a professional manner
  • Knowledge of or ability to learn gas and diesel industrial engine fuel systems and controls
  • Valid driver's license required, with good driving record
  • Excellent customer service and interpersonal skills
  • Intermediate or higher-level computer skills
  • Available for the on-call rotation schedule

Physical Requirements:
  • Ability to lift up to 50 lbs.
  • Ability to stand for prolonged period of time
  • Ability to remain seated for 15 minutes or more while driving
  • Ability to bend, squat, stand and reach as necessary
  • Experience driving in various weather conditions to perform job functions, towing and backing
